  2. Justine started her career in television news, working in Romania, Moscow, Turkey, Slovenia and The Gulf. In 1992 she traded warzones for wildlife at the BBC’s Natural History Unit, where she produced a range of popular and blue-chip documentaries.   4. Our Story. Blink Films is a BAFTA award winning production company based in London. Set up in 2007 by Dan Chambers and Justine Kershaw, Blink has produced over 400 hours of factual, documentaries, features, factual entertainment, drama-doc and comedy programming.
